Marissa Marx

July 1, 2025

Marissa is our U.S. Philanthropy Lead, spearheading partnerships and fundraising across the country. She holds a Master’s in Human Rights and International Relations with a research focus on gender-based violence in conflict. Since 2018, she has worked with global and domestic anti-trafficking organizations, most recently at International Justice Mission.
